Lately, I’ve been on a Sangria kick sipping this seasonal drink each evening. A delightful  punch that consist of red wine {Spanish Rioja}, sliced fruit, and every now to boost the flavor will add touch of liqueur or smattering of brandy. But this refreshingly light drink above was made with a Trefethen Chardonnay 2014, which already has the enticing aromas of Granny Smith apples, clover honey, honeysuckle and nutmeg… enjoy!!!
